| 5 // The DownloadFileManager owns a set of DownloadFile objects, each of which | |
| 6 // represent one in progress download and performs the disk IO for that | |
| 7 // download. The DownloadFileManager itself is a singleton object owned by the | |
| 8 // ResourceDispatcherHostImpl. | |
| 9 // | |
| 10 // The DownloadFileManager uses the file_thread for performing file write | |
| 11 // operations, in order to avoid disk activity on either the IO (network) thread | |
| 12 // and the UI thread. It coordinates the notifications from the network and UI. | |
| 13 // | |
| 14 // A typical download operation involves multiple threads: | |
| 15 // | |
| 16 // Updating an in progress download | |
| 17 // io_thread | |
| 18 // |----> data ---->| | |
| 19 // file_thread (writes to disk) | |
| 20 // |----> stats ---->| | |
| 21 // ui_thread (feedback for user and | |
| 22 // updates to history) | |
| 23 // | |
| 24 // Cancel operations perform the inverse order when triggered by a user action: | |
| 25 // ui_thread (user click) | |
| 26 // |----> cancel command ---->| | |
| 27 // file_thread (close file) | |
| 28 // |----> cancel command ---->| | |
| 29 // io_thread (stops net IO | |
| 30 // for download) | |
| 31 // | |
| 32 // The DownloadFileManager tracks download requests, mapping from a download | |
| 33 // ID (unique integer created in the IO thread) to the DownloadManager for the | |
| 34 // contents (profile) where the download was initiated. In the event of a | |
| 35 // contents closure during a download, the DownloadFileManager will continue to | |
| 36 // route data to the appropriate DownloadManager. In progress downloads are | |
| 37 // cancelled for a DownloadManager that exits (such as when closing a profile). | |
